Narrative

THE MAIN PORTAL ELEVATOR DOORS WOULD NOT CLOSE ON THE BOTTOM OF THE SHAFT. TROUBLESHOOTING REVEALED THAT TWO DOOR ROLLERS (PULLEYS) WERE WORN OUT. THE ROLLERS WERE REPLACED, AND THE BOTTOM LANDING SWITCH WAS ADJUSTED. THE ELEVATOR WAS PLACED BACK IN SERVICE AT 6:35 PM.
